Eyes Looking In The Right Direction - Continued:



Eyes Fixed On Jesus
Heb 12:2 (NIV) Let us fix our eyes on Jesus, the author and perfecter of our faith, Who for the joy set before Him endured the cross, scorning its shame, and sat down at the right hand of the throne of God.

He started the provisions of our salvation and He will be the One Who puts the final production together.
We need to keep our eyes on Him at all times. If we, like Peter, get our eyes off of Him onto the wind and the waves of life. We will sink. Life’s problems look insurmountable when observed by themselves. When fixing our eyes on Jesus, nothing looks impossible.

We are spending our time in this study fixing our eyes on Jesus’ earthly life and ministry. However, Jesus’ life and ministry on this earth isn’t all of it. He is now seated at the right hand of the throne of God. As author, He did His earthly ministry. As perfecter, He presides over His Church. The Church Universal makes up the whole of the Body of Christ; past, present, and future.
